§ 16.1-69.39:1. Legal service to district court employees and magistrates.

All legal services for personnel of the district courts or magistrates incivil matters, including civil litigation, arising out of the performance oftheir duties, shall be provided by the office of the Attorney General. If, inthe opinion of the Attorney General, it is impractical or uneconomical forsuch service to be rendered by his office, the Committee on District Courtsmay employ special counsel for such purpose, whose compensation shall befixed by the Committee. The compensation for such special counsel shall bepaid out of the funds appropriated for the administration of the districtcourts.

(1977, c. 94; 1980, c. 197.)
